Comparison Results
| Metric | £29,047 | £32,327 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£29,047 | £32,327 | £3,280 |
| Income Tax | £3,295 | £3,951 | £656 |
| National Insurance | £1,318 | £1,581 | £262 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£24,433 | £26,795 | £2,362 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£2,036 | £2,233 | £197 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 15.9% | 17.1% | 1.2% |
